Resources available online on the Antenati Portal are mostly civil records, though parish records are included as well in some archives in central and Northern Italy, where civil records were introduced for a short time under the Napoleonic occupation (1806-1814). Original civil records are available either online on the Antenati Portal, as of July 2020 for the provinces of Avellino, Benevento, Caserta, Salerno and Naples, or in the State archives of each province or the Comune.
